12-Year-Old Adopted by Cop Who Saved Him From Abusive Dad
Ronnie was adopted into the Blair family in 2019. While recovering in the hospital from stab wounds and burns inflicted by his biological father, the 12-year-old asked Hillsborough County Sheriff Mike Blair to watch a movie. Five months later, the Blair family grew from seven to eight. Ronnie O’Neal III was convicted of killing his son’s mother and disabled sister, stabbing his son, and setting their house on fire in 2018. He was sentenced to three life terms in prison. Young Ronnie is now thriving!
